How do I validate demand before building an MVP?

Validate demand before an MVP by running smoke tests, customer interviews, and landing page experiments to measure actual willingness to pay and confirm a painful problem exists. This process uses behavioral evidence to justify development.

What is a fake-door test for startup idea validation?

A fake-door test for startup idea validation is a smoke test where you present a product offer via a landing page or pre-sale to measure real demand before building. It captures actual customer behavior rather than relying on opinions.
